🌟Explore the post town in Japan during the Edo period: Naraijuku, a journey through time and space🌟
Naraijuku, an ancient post station located in Shiojiri City, Nagano Prefecture, is a famous historical site on the Nakasendo Road. Known as the "Narai Senken", it was an important place for travelers to rest and restock supplies during the Edo period. Today, it is designated as an important traditional building preservation area, and many of the buildings and streetscapes of the time are preserved, making people feel as if they have traveled back in time.

🌈Travel tips:
•Transportation: Naraijuku is located south of Matsumoto City. Take the express train from Shinjuku Station in Tokyo to Shiojiri Station, then transfer to the local train. It takes about 3 hours to arrive.
•Best Season: Spring and autumn are the best times to visit Naraijuku, when the weather is pleasant and the scenery is most charming.
• Notes: Since Naraijuku is an important traditional architectural protection area, visitors are required to respect local regulations and culture.

When did this post station begin to form? 😳 Naraijuku is located in the middle section of the old Nakasendo Road. The town shrine is located on the Kyoto side of the upper entrance of Torii Pass. It slowly descends along the Narai River and stretches for about 1 kilometer. It is the longest post station in Japan. 🏘 Once known as "Narai Senken", the prosperous Naraijuku attracted many travelers. ⭐️ Why would a lodging place be formed in such a deep mountain area? This has become a mystery! Nakasendo was one of the five main roads in the Edo period and was the main road connecting Edo and Kyoto. 🚩 There are 69 post stations from Hanano-Edo-Nihonbashi to Kyoto. Among them, there are 25 lodgings in Nagano Prefecture.
